Prioritize Real-Time Time-Zone Overlap One of the biggest friction points in traditional offshore models is the 10-to-12-hour time difference, which causes delayed feedback loops and slow resolution times. Tip: Choose a nearshore partner operating in EST/CST/PST time zones. This allows your internal leadership to collaborate with BPO operations managers in real time during standard business hours. 2. Look Beyond Language Proficiency to Cultural Alignment Having agents who speak fluent English is the baseline; understanding North American business nuances, empathy cues, and customer expectations is what actually drives CSAT. Tip: Evaluate your BPO partner’s onboarding and continuous training programs. Ensure their teams are trained in tone, problem-solving etiquette, and regional business context. 3. Shift from "Headcount" to Outcome-Based SLAs Paying purely for "seats" or "hours" encourages inefficiency. Your agreement should be tied directly to operational performance. Tip: Structure your contract around key metrics: First Contact Resolution (FCR), Average Handling Time (AHT), Net Promoter Score (NPS), and SLA compliance rates. 5. Audit Data Security and Regulatory Compliance Outsourcing operational processes means sharing critical customer and company data. Compromising on compliance can lead to costly legal liabilities. Tip: Ensure your nearshore provider adheres to international standards (ISO/IEC 27001 practices, SOC 2, HIPAA for healthcare, or PCI-DSS for fintech) and utilizes encrypted infrastructure.
